How did Mendel discover that the blending theory of<br> inheritance was incorrect using pea plants?
mariarad [96]

Answer:

Mendel disproved the blending theory of genetics when he cross pollinated tall and short pea plants and the offspring were either tall or short, not medium like the blending theory of genetics suggests.

The canal connecting the third and fourth ventricles and running through the midbrain is the interventricular foramen.
jeyben [28]

Answer:

The answer is false. The correct answer is cerebral aqueduct.

Explanation:

Because the foramen is the area that connects the third ventricle of the brain to the two lateral ventricles.

The canal connecting the third and fourth ventricles is called cerebral aqueduct.

Activation of the sympathetic division of the autonomic nervous system produces _____ in heart rate, and activation of the paras
Rasek [7]
The sympathetic nervous system is a part of the autonomic nervous system that carries stress responses or "flight or flight" responses that involves feelings of rush. The activation of sympathetic nervous system therefore increases the heart rate. The parasympathetic nervous system is another part of the autonomic nervous system which is responsible for "rest and digest" responses that involves feelings of relaxation. The activation of the parasympathetic nervous system decreases the heart rate.
